|  | #  SPDX-License-Identifier: LGPL-2.1-or-later | 
|  | # | 
|  | #  This file is part of systemd. | 
|  | # | 
|  | #  systemd is free software; you can redistribute it and/or modify it | 
|  | #  under the terms of the GNU Lesser General Public License as published by | 
|  | #  the Free Software Foundation; either version 2.1 of the License, or | 
|  | #  (at your option) any later version. | 
|  |  | 
|  | [Unit] | 
|  | Description=Switch Root | 
|  |  | 
|  | AssertPathExists=/etc/initrd-release | 
|  |  | 
|  | DefaultDependencies=no | 
|  | Wants=initrd-switch-root.target | 
|  | AllowIsolate=yes | 
|  | OnFailure=emergency.target | 
|  | OnFailureJobMode=replace-irreversibly | 
|  |  | 
|  | [Service] | 
|  | Type=oneshot | 
|  | ExecStart=systemctl --no-block switch-root /sysroot |